Finding the Perfect Fit: A Guide to Choosing the Right Underwear for Women

Understanding Different Styles and Their Purposes

When it comes to selecting the right underwear, understanding the various styles available is essential. Each style serves a unique purpose and can complement different outfits and occasions. For instance, briefs are a classic choice, offering full coverage and comfort, making them ideal for everyday wear. They are especially beneficial under skirts or dresses where additional coverage is desired.

Thongs, on the other hand, are designed to eliminate visible panty lines, making them a suitable choice for tight-fitting clothing. While they offer minimal coverage, they can be incredibly comfortable when chosen in the right fabric and size. Boyshorts provide a more relaxed fit and are often worn for lounging or under loose-fitting garments. Their extended leg coverage can also prevent chafing, making them a practical choice for active wear.

Additionally, high-waisted styles have gained popularity for their retro appeal and ability to smooth the silhouette. They can be worn under high-waisted pants or skirts for a seamless look. Each style has its place in a woman’s wardrobe, and understanding these nuances can help in making informed decisions that align with personal comfort and style preferences.

The Importance of Material and Comfort

Material choice is pivotal when selecting underwear, as it directly affects comfort and breathability. Cotton is a widely favored option due to its softness and breathability, making it ideal for everyday wear. It allows for air circulation, reducing the risk of irritation and infections. For those seeking a more luxurious feel, silk and satin offer smooth textures and a touch of elegance, though they may not be as breathable as cotton.

For active individuals, moisture-wicking fabrics such as microfiber or bamboo blends can be beneficial. These materials help keep the skin dry by drawing moisture away, which is particularly useful during workouts or in hot climates. It’s also important to consider any allergies or sensitivities when choosing fabrics, as some synthetic materials may cause irritation for sensitive skin.

Comfort is not solely about the material but also the fit. Ensuring the right size is crucial, as ill-fitting underwear can lead to discomfort and visible lines. Trying different brands and styles can help in finding the perfect fit that offers both comfort and functionality.

Choosing the Right Size and Fit

Finding the right size and fit is a critical aspect of choosing underwear that often gets overlooked. The right fit ensures comfort and prevents issues such as bunching or slipping. It’s important to measure both the waist and hips accurately to find the correct size. Many brands offer size guides that can be helpful in determining the best fit.

It’s also worth noting that sizes can vary between brands, so trying on different options is advisable. A well-fitting pair of underwear should sit comfortably against the skin without digging in or leaving marks. The waistband should be snug but not restrictive, and the leg openings should not be too tight.

Some women may find that they require different sizes for different styles. For instance, a thong might require a different size than a pair of briefs due to the difference in coverage and design. Being open to experimenting with sizes and styles can lead to discovering what works best for individual body shapes and preferences.

Overall, the right size and fit can enhance comfort and confidence, making it a worthwhile investment to take the time to find the perfect pair.
